As of June 2026, the median home listed in El Centro, CA asks $392,450 — up 5.4% from a year ago. Homes are taking a median of 46 days to go under contract, and 12% of the 172 active listings have taken a price cut, which points to a balanced market. Figures cover the El Centro, CA metro area. El Centro scores 52/100 on our composite Investor Score (#414 of 932 covered metros), a percentile blend of momentum, value, rental yield, supply and market-heat readings; the metro's long-run house price index has it up 52% over five years and +105% over ten, leaving prices 78% above its own 2000–2019 trend; at the published FY2026 fair market rent of $1,362/mo for a two-bedroom, the gross rental yield on the median listing is about 4.2%; active inventory sits at 90% of its June 2019 level, so supply is still below pre-pandemic norms; listing prices are up 5.4% year over year; all against a national 30-year fixed mortgage rate of 6.43% (national weekly average, 2026-07-02).

What is the median home price in El Centro?
As of June 2026, the median listing price in El Centro, CA is $392,450, up 5.4% year over year (source: public records and industry data). Figures cover the El Centro, CA metro area.
How fast are homes selling in El Centro?
The median property in El Centro spends 46 days on the market, with 172 homes actively listed and 12% of them carrying a price cut — a balanced market by pace.
